Install LibreOffice 3.5.4 in Ubuntu/Linux Mint

By Umair Friday, June 01, 2012




The release of LibreOffice 3.5.4, according to the announcement,” this release offers significant performance improvements over the previous versions of the product, which are the combined result of the many code optimizations executed during the last months and the bug and regression chasing activity performed regularly by volunteers and developers. As a result, LibreOffice 3.5.4 is the fastest version of the best free office suite ever, with up to 100% performance gains when opening large files (depending on operating system, hardware configuration and file contents).”

Install LibreOffice 3.5.4 in Debian/LinuxMint/Ubuntu
If you want to install in ubuntu/LinuxMint via ppa, but you have a previous release of LibreOffice/Openoffice installed, first remove it using the command:
sudo apt-get purge openoffice*
or
sudo apt-get purge libreoffice*

Installation via PPA (PPA updated):
Then run these commands to add the repository and to install Libreoffice in Ubuntu11.10 and LinuxMint12:
sudo add-apt-repository ppa:libreoffice/ppa
sudo apt-get update
sudo apt-get install libreoffice language-support-en
